Στη συνέχεια της ΔΔ, αναφορικά με κάποια από τα μοντέλα που παρουσιάστηκαν, πραγματοποιείται μελέτη και διερεύνηση του τυχαίου θορύβου FM και της Μέσης Χωρητικότητας του Καναλιού (ΜΧΚ). / The effective design, assessment, and installation of a wireless radio network require an accurate characterization of the propagation channel and, in particular, the small and large scale fading. By taking this into consideration, the subject of this Philosophy Diploma (PhD) dissertation is summarized in the characterization of fading with new more general statistical models and it is composed from three thematic units that concern: a) models under LOS conditions, v) models that are characterized by lack of a LOS component as well as c) useful statistical expressions for the description of random noise FM and average channel capacity for some of the new channels. A important amount of scientific work shows that the existing distributions are not enough flexible and many times are insufficient for the adaptation in data coming from experimental measurements of intensity per unit of surface of the electromagnetic field for both indoor and outdoor channels. Based on this fact, the objective of the Thesis was the production of new more general models with always natural background. Thus, initially, the natural mechanism is given for the interpretation of each new presented model. Using the mathematic formalism that results from the modelling of wireless channel via various complex Gaussian processes with different attributes, useful expressions are provided for the description and evaluation of digital communication systems that operate in fading environments. Consequently, initially, the basic theoretical background is presented that is rendered useful and essential for the study of fading channels. Next, a study is presented that concerns models that assume that the mulitpath part coexists with a LOS component. Then, a study of models, which assume NLOS conditions, takes place. In the next part of the PhD, in regard to some of the presented models, a study of random noise FM and ACC takes place.

Além disso, novas estatísticas em forma fechada para a envoltória, para as componentes em fase e em quadratura, para a fase e para suas respectivas derivadas temporais foram obtidas / Abstract: This dissertation provides an analysis of the higher order statistics for WeibuII and Nakagami-m fading channels. Conceming WeibuII fading channels, due to the absence of a fading model related of such channels, joint statistics for two correlated WeibuII variates were obtained in cIosed-form and in terms of welI-known physical parameters. Other statistics found were the levei crossing rate and the average fade duration for unbalanced, non-identical, correlated WeibuII channels operating over two branches of diversity. Furthermore, a characterization of the behaviour of the phase process and its time derivative for WeibuII signals was accomplish. Conceming Nakagami-m fading channeIs, a simple and cIosed-form expression for the generalized phase crossing rate was obtained. Results of simulation thoroughly validated the formulation proposed.
